Entrance Conditions
National access competition/tender:
Having completed the 12th grade;
A grade higher than 95 points (range 0-200) in the following group of entrance exams:
07- Physics and Chemistry and 16- Mathematics
Entry competition/tender:
Course changes;
Transfers;
Returns.
In accordance with Decree 401/2007, of April 5.
Special competition/tender for those over the age of 23:
On completing 23 years of age by the 31st of December of the preceding year
Those not entitled access to higher education (if they have undertaken and been approved in the entrance test for the college they want to enter, they are entitled to the referred access).
Special competition/tender for higher education graduates and Diplomas in Specialized Technology:
(In accordance with Decree-Law No. 393-B/99, of 2 October;
In accordance with Ordinance No. 854-A/99, of 4 October;
In accordance with Decree-Law No. 88/2006, of May 23).

Objectives
The 1st cycle degree in Civil Engineering establishes a comprehensive training, which aims to provide students with a solid education, composed of the basic sciences, the theories and knowledge in traditional areas of civil engineering and also to introduce new areas of knowledge, scientific content, tools and technologies for the development of the area.
Also to prepare students with skills and knowledge of broad scope in the field of Civil Engineering, which allows a solid overview of the principles and fundamental theories of the techniques and technologies used. Training professionals with expertise in the areas of design, planning and construction management. Equip professionals with knowledge and ability in creating scenarios and resolving technical problems. Add the ability to use programming languages ??and computational tools in the creation of scenarios, problem solving, project implementation, planning and construction management. Extending the skills of professionals to collaborate in projects / studies / interdisciplinary plans.
